Pressure and Density, both are inversely proportional to the height.
The air molecules are mostly present near the surface because of its higher density and the gravitational force that forces them to accumulate near the earth's surface. And as we go up, these air molecules gradually decreases in number and their density also becomes very less, as a result of which the pressure and density both subsequently reduces.
Thus, the correct options are mentioned above, i.e the pressure as well as density both decreases with the increasing height.

Xinjiang's growing population has increased its demand for water for industry and irrigation, raising concerns that the supply of water to Lake Balkhash could be drastically reduced. This would affect not only the population around the lake, but the entire Ili-Balkhash river basin where around one fifth of Kazakhstan's population lives.
